The bag’s canvas construction is immediately noteworthy, offering a textured yet lightweight base that withstands the rigours of outdoor activities without compromising on breathability. Users frequently highlight how the material resists scuffs and light rain, with one noting it “kept my gadgets dry during a sudden downpour on a hike”. The reinforced base panel adds structural integrity, preventing sagging even when fully loaded – a practical touch appreciated by cyclists who rely on balanced weight distribution. Measuring 25cm x 15cm x 8cm, the main compartment provides ample space for essentials without bulking up the silhouette, a feature praised by urban commuters who describe it as “compact enough for crowded trains but roomy enough for my daily gear”.
What truly sets this crossbody bag apart is its organisational intelligence. The front panel features a zippered security pocket ideal for passports or tickets, flanked by two quick-access slots perfect for transit cards or energy bars. Inside, a dedicated padded sleeve accommodates tablets or small laptops up to 10 inches, while multiple interior slip pockets keep smaller items like power banks and pens securely separated. “I never have to dig through a black hole of stuff anymore,” remarked a frequent traveller, emphasising how the logical layout streamlines access during rushed airport transits. The inclusion of a hidden anti-theft pocket against the back panel adds discreet security for valuables – a detail globetrotters find particularly reassuring in busy city centres.
Comfort receives equal attention in the design. The 120cm adjustable nylon strap distributes weight evenly across the torso, with breathable mesh padding preventing shoulder fatigue during extended wear. Multiple users commend the quick-release buckle that allows effortless length adjustments mid-activity, with one hiking enthusiast noting, “I can switch from cycling mode to walking through a market without breaking stride”. The strap’s swivel hooks enable smooth directional changes, particularly useful for athletes needing quick access to water bottles or energy gels during workouts.
